On June 27th, the 2024 presidential cycle kicked off with its first debate, the earliest in history. The stage was set for a face-off between former President Donald Trump and the current occupant of the White House, Joe Biden. The fallout from Biden’s disastrous performance has sent shockwaves through the Democratic Party. Former White House Press Secretary Jen Psaki noted that Democrats are starting to panic, openly calling for a replacement candidate. However, she warned that making such a switch at the party’s national convention in late August would be a risky move.
